来源:圆玄手游网 更新:2024-01-07 17:00:39
用手机看
这篇文章将为你介绍es语法,并对比es5和es6的一些重要特性,帮助你了解如何用更简洁、更高效的方式编写代码。
1.简洁的语法:
es6引入了箭头函数,它可以让你用更短的代码实现相同的功能。以前,我们可能需要使用function关键字来定义一个函数,而现在只需要使用一个箭头符号和一对小括号就可以了。这不仅减少了输入量,还使得代码更易读。
例如:
// es5 var sum = function(a,b){ return a +b; // es6 const sum =(a,b)=> a +b;
2.更强大的功能:
es6还引入了模板字符串和解构赋值。模板字符串可以让你在字符串中插入变量或表达式,而不需要使用加号连接。这样不仅使代码更简洁,还提高了可读性。
例如:
// es5 var name ="Tom"; console.log("My name is "+ name); // es6 const name ="Tom"; console.log(`My name is ${name}`);
解构赋值则允许你从数组或对象中提取值,并赋给多个变量。这使得代码更简洁、更易维护。
例如:
// es5 var arr =[1,2,3]; var a = arr[0]; var b = arr[1]; // es6 const arr =[1,2,3]; const [a,b]= arr;
3.更高效的性能: